Officials from the Donglong Temple in Donggang participate in a parade on October 28, 2018, the first day of the week-long King Boat Festival in Donggang in southern Taiwan. During the tri-annual festival, one of Taiwan’s largest folk-religious festivals, gods are invited down to earth, celebrated for a week and asked to help rid the community of bad luck and disease for the coming three years.
